Question

Write the converse of the following:

If measure of two angles add up to <!--td {border: 1px solid #ccc;}br {mso-data-placement:same-cell;}--> 90 then they are complementary angles.

Will the convers of above conditional statement be true?

Solution

Converse is as follows:

If two angles are complementary then the sum of measures of the angles add up to <!--td {border: 1px solid #ccc;}br {mso-data-placement:same-cell;}--> 90. [1 Mark]

Yes, the converse is true for the given conditional statement. [1 Mark]
